i18n shell提供了一種快速而簡單的方法來生成模板文件。這些模板文件可以給翻譯,這樣他們就可以將應用程序中的字符串。一旦你已經翻譯完成,鍋文件可以合併到現有的翻譯幫助更新你的翻譯。
Generating POT files
鍋文件可以使用提取命令爲現有的應用程序生成。這個命令將掃描整個應用程序__()函數調用風格,並提取消息字符串。每一個獨特的應用程序中的字符串將組合成一個文件:
./Console/cake i18n extract
上面會提取殼。除了在__提取字符串()方法,在模型驗證消息將被提取。該命令的結果將是文件app /地區/ default.pot。您使用文件作爲模板來創建po文件。如果你手動創建po文件從鍋中文件,確保正確地設置Plural-Forms標題行。